Java雪花飘落动画类
可以产生雪花飘落效果的 Java 类,用起来还挺方便的。嗯,它不是完整程序,就一个类,得你自己在主类里引用一下才行。想搞点冬天氛围、或者节日页面加点“雪”的味道,这类挺适合上手试试的。
雪花动画的实现逻辑其实蛮直白的,核心就是在一定时间间隔里更新雪花位置,让它往下飘。你要是熟悉 Java Swing 或 AWT,配合个定时器和画布,基本分分钟能跑起来。别想着直接双击运行,它不是那种自带窗口的完整程序,得自己加点代码包一层。
比较有意思的是,这个类可以复用,你甚至可以改成背景图层、游戏里的特效啥的,换换思路就能整出新花样。就是初学者要琢磨下主程序怎么写,老司机直接贴个 main()
方法就能跑。
如果你还想看看其他平台的雪花实现,也有不少参考:
- HTML5 全屏雪花动画效果,做前端网页特效的可以看看
- Flash AS3.0 雪花动画,虽然 Flash 现在不常用了,但逻辑还是能借鉴
- 网页雪花动画:随机飘落效果实现,思路也挺清晰
如果你写 Java 桌面程序、想加点冬天氛围,那就不妨试试这个类,效果还不错。记得:需要你自己在主类中手动调用,别忘了这点哦。
1.34KB
文件大小:
评论区